Paperwork

5 Ways to Calculate Date Difference in Excel Easily

5 Ways to Calculate Date Difference in Excel Easily
How To Calculate Date Difference In Excel Sheet

Excel is an exceptionally versatile tool for data analysis, and one of the many tasks it can perform is calculating the difference between dates. Whether you're tracking project timelines, calculating age from birthdates, or planning events, understanding how to find the difference between dates in Excel can save you time and increase accuracy. Let's explore five straightforward methods to calculate date differences in Excel, each suited for different scenarios and user skill levels.

Method 1: Using Simple Subtraction

Excel How To Calculate Time Differences Beyond Midnight Gonnalearn Com

Excel treats dates as serial numbers, which makes subtracting one date from another to find the difference a breeze:

  • Enter the later date in one cell (e.g., A1).
  • Enter the earlier date in another cell (e.g., B1).
  • In a third cell, enter the formula: =A1-B1

This formula will return the number of days between the two dates. The value might be formatted as a date if Excel recognizes the result as a number of days.

Formatting the Result

How To Count Dates Of Given Year In Excel Free Excel Tutorial Images And Photos Finder

To ensure the result is interpreted as a number:

  • Right-click the result cell and select ‘Format Cells.’
  • Choose ‘Number’ under the ‘Number’ tab, then ensure there are no decimal places.

⏰ Note: Excel uses 1/1/1900 as the default start date, but you can change this setting to 1/1/1904 for compatibility with some Mac Excel versions.

Method 2: Using DATEDIF Function

How To Calculate Difference Between Two Dates In Excel In Years Months

The DATEDIF function is less known but very useful for calculating the difference in years, months, or days:

  • Enter =DATEDIF(start_date, end_date, “D”) for days.
  • Replace “D” with “M” for months or “Y” for years to get the difference in the respective unit.
Unit Formula Example
Days =DATEDIF(A1, B1, "D")
Months =DATEDIF(A1, B1, "M")
Years =DATEDIF(A1, B1, "Y")
How To Calculate Difference Between Two Dates In Excel Calculate

📚 Note: The DATEDIF function is not listed in Excel's function wizard, but it works in all versions since Excel 2007.

Method 3: Using NETWORKDAYS.INTL Function

Find Date Difference Using Datediff Function In Vba Excel

This function is ideal for calculating working days between two dates, excluding weekends or specified holidays:

  • Use the formula =NETWORKDAYS.INTL(start_date, end_date, [weekend], [holidays]).
  • The [weekend] argument specifies which days to exclude; for example, “0000011” excludes only Saturday and Sunday.

💼 Note: The optional [holidays] argument allows you to add a range of dates to exclude from the calculation, like public holidays.

Method 4: Using DAYS Function

Calculate The Difference Between Two Times In Excel Teachexcel Com Riset

The DAYS function, introduced in Excel 2013, is straightforward for getting the number of days between two dates:

  • Use =DAYS(end_date, start_date).

This function simplifies date difference calculation without needing to change date formats.

Method 5: Combining Excel Formulas for Advanced Calculations

How To Calculate The Difference Between Two Dates In Excel

For more complex scenarios, like finding the number of months and days separately or adjusting for different time zones:

  • Months and Days: Use =DATEDIF(A1, B1, “M”) & “ Months, ” & DATEDIF(A1, B1, “MD”) & “ Days” to display both.
  • Time Zone: If dates are entered with time components, you can use =A1-B1, then multiply by 24 to get the difference in hours, then by 60 for minutes, adjusting for time zone differences.

🌍 Note: When adjusting for time zones, ensure the start and end times are in the correct local time or UTC to maintain accuracy.

Each of these methods offers a different approach to calculating date differences in Excel, tailored to various requirements and levels of expertise. Here's a summary:

  • Simple Subtraction for straightforward day counts.
  • DATEDIF for structured, specific unit calculations.
  • NETWORKDAYS.INTL for workday calculations.
  • DAYS function for simplicity.
  • Combining formulas for more nuanced and detailed results.

By mastering these methods, you can enhance your time management and data analysis in Excel significantly.

How does Excel store dates internally?

How To Count Date Difference In Excel Spreadcheaters
+

Excel treats dates as sequential serial numbers to perform calculations. For example, January 1, 1900, is serial number 1, January 2, 1900, is 2, and so on. This serial number system allows for date arithmetic.

Can I calculate date differences across different Excel versions?

Calculate Dates Difference In Excel Excel Practice Case 17 Youtube
+

Yes, but be aware that there are minor differences in how dates are handled between versions, especially when dealing with the 1900 or 1904 date systems. Ensure your settings are consistent for accurate calculations.

What should I do if the DATEDIF function isn’t working?

Excel Date Difference How To Calculate Auditexcel Co Za
+

Make sure there are no syntax errors, the dates are in the correct format, and you’re using an Excel version where DATEDIF works. Also, check that the function’s syntax is exactly as required.

How can I exclude holidays in working day calculations?

Calculating Date Differences In Excel Using Datedif One Minute Office
+

Use the NETWORKDAYS.INTL function with the optional holidays parameter to specify a range of dates that should be excluded from the calculation.

Can Excel calculate date differences in different time zones?

How To Calculate Date Differences And Determine The Day Of The Week In
+

Excel itself doesn’t have native functions for time zone differences, but you can manually adjust dates and times to account for different time zones before performing calculations.

Related Articles

Back to top button